Question 9 Divide and simplify: \( \frac{3 r^{2}}{5} \div(6 r) \) Question Help: Video

To divide the fractions, you can rewrite the division as multiplication by the reciprocal. So, \( \frac{3 r^{2}}{5} \div (6 r) \) becomes \( \frac{3 r^{2}}{5} \times \frac{1}{6 r} \). This gives you \( \frac{3 r^{2}}{30 r} \). Now simplify it: you can divide both the numerator and the denominator by \( 3 r \), resulting in \( \frac{r}{10} \). If you want to prevent common mistakes here, remember to always simplify the variables properly. Be careful with canceling terms! For instance, make sure to properly handle the coefficients and the variable \( r \): \( \frac{3}{30} \) reduces to \( \frac{1}{10} \), and \( \frac{r^{2}}{r} \) simply gives you \( r \).
